Transaction 77e299e9288f1d9ba758126461b55e159a204b00bf3de4f284509908d52d8dfb
1 Input
1 Output
-
77e299e9288f1d9ba758126461b55e159a204b00bf3de4f284509908d52d8dfb:0
- value
- 576689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4bc61ce2516d3d2a20edee2dcc600416ebec661 OP_EQUAL
- address
- 3Q14UN7SLgTFJ7NB77KXhbc8e4mFneT2W3